Mon Ami Gabi
3655 Las Vegas Blvd South
Las Vegas, Nevada 89109
(702) 944-4224

Mon Ami Gabi is one place where reservations are a must. The decor is classic French, with paneled walls and spacious round tables with crisp white linen. Think on the dressy side of casual when dining here. They are open for lunch Mon - Fri 11:30am - 4:00pm, Sat 11:00am - 4:00pm and Sun
11:00am - 4:00pm, for dinner Mon - Fri 4:00pm - 11:00pm, Sat4:00pm - 12:00pm and Sun 4:00pm - 12:00pm and for Weekend Brunch Sat11:00am - 4:00pm and Sun 11:00am - 4:00pm. The menu has items like Lemon Chicken Paillard for $17.95, Steak au Poivre $23.95 and Seared Sea Scallops with spinach, whipped cauliflower and brown butter for $21.95.

Lecirque
.3600 Las Vegas Blvd S
Las Vegas, Nevada 89109
(702) 693-8100

Lecirque is classy and sheik and do make reservations. Think on the dressy side of casual. They are open for dinner seven days a week and they have a very special deal. An Appetizer, Entree and Desert for $99.00. Not all items are included, those on the menu with a price cost extra but you can choose from items like Poulet Rôti Contiser à la Truffe Noir which is Organic Roasted Chicken with Summer Black Truffle, Macaroni aux Foie Gras, Turbot which is Herb & Ginger Turbot with Hon Shimeji Mushrooms, Swiss Chard, Citrus Vinaigrette and Magret de Canard which is Honey Duck Magret, Hazelnuts, Figs, Muscatel Scented Apricot & Blackcurrant Sauce

Alize At the Top of the Palms
/4321 W Flamingo Rd
Las Vegas, Nevada 89103
(702) 951-7000

Alize is not only at the Top of the Palms, it is at the top of the line of French restaurants in Las Vegas. Reservations are a must and think on the dressy side of casual. They are open Seven Days 5:30 pm to Closing. As for the menu, you can choose from items like Sautéed Veal Loin Medallions for $44.00, Pan Seared Muscovy Duck Breast and Cherry Stuffed Duck Leg for $42.00 and Green Peppercorn Crusted Filet Mignon for $48.00.

Michael Mina Restaurant
3600 Las Vegas Blvd S
Las Vegas, Nevada 89109
(702) 693-7223

Michael Mina Restaurant is one of the French restaurants in Las Vegas that is up scale with a modern decor. Dress on the dressy side of casual and do make reservations. They are open Wednesday to Monday form 6 to 9:30 PM. The menu has items such as Maine Lobster Pot Pie for $78.00, Boneless rack of Colorado Lamb for $50.00 and American Rib Eye for $70.00.

Tinoco's Bistro
103 E Charleston Blvd
Las Vegas, Nevada 89104
(702) 464-5008

Tinoco's Bistro has a very modern look, like an art gallery with all of the modern art works on display. Think dressy casual and do make reservations. They are open Monday to Saturday from 11Am to 3 Pm for lunch and from 4Pm to 10 Pm for dinner. You can choose from items like crab stuffed shrimp for $24.00, Petite Filet Mignon for $29.00 and Kobe Flaat Iron Steak for $27.00.
